Hearty congratulations to the following Winter/Spring League winners:

Female:
1st - Kate Cronin
2nd - Aoife Coffey
3rd - Becky Quinn

Male:
1st - Brian Flannelly
2nd - Peter Bell
3rd - Luke Maher

F40 - Muireann Cody
M40 - Mikey Fry

F50 - Joan Flanagan
M50 - Derek Hunter

M60 - Joe Boyle

F70 - Caitlin Bent
M70 - Patsy McCreanor

FJ - Aoife Coffey
MJ - Luke Maher
It is noteworthy to mention the outstanding placings of Aoife and Luke - they show great promise - all bodes very well for the future. Massive congrats to both!

Laura Flynn commissioned Richie Healy to run off pretty unique awards for this years winners. If you cannot come along on Saturday night, it would be helpful if you could arrange for someone to collect your award. Failing that, we will aim to get it to an upcoming Trail League.

Well done to you all and to everyone who competed. And finally, a very gracious thanks to our fantastic Race Directors and Volunteers without whom we could have no league.
